#c6284d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c6284d is composed of 77.6% red, 15.7%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 61.1%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 345.9 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 46.7%. #c6284d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ff509a with #8d0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#c6284d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c6284d has RGB values of R:198, G:40,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.61,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 12986445.

Shades and Tints of #c6284d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fcf1f4 is the lightest one.
